Hi team,

Before I hand off the 3.2 release, please note the humidity sensor drift reported on Verdana controllers in the Elmbrook trial site. Drift exceeds 4% after roughly ten days of continuous operation; firmware 3.2.1 adds an automatic recalibration cycle every 72 hours. Support should advise growers to install 3.2.1 and trigger a manual recalibration once. The hotfix bundle must be verified before distribution, so I'm including the signing key used for the 3.2.1 packages below.

release key, fahof-yagap: bky3_m5d

## Key Ceremony Checklist — Item 7: Crash-Report Pipeline Key

Generate the new encryption key for the Skylune mobile crash-report pipeline at Vantora Labs. Verify both custodians are present, confirm the HSM serial against the ceremony ledger, and sign the attestation form. Crash payloads must remain encrypted end to end during rotation. To arm the new key for production ingestion, the lead custodian enters the recovery passphrase below.

recovery phrase for fahof-fawip: casael-fenael-wenix

## Artifact Signing — SDK Parity Notes (Weekly Sync)

Kestrel SDK for Android reached parity with the Swift client this sprint: offline queueing, batched telemetry, and retry semantics now match. Both SDKs ship as signed artifacts from the same pipeline. Remaining gap: background sync throttling, targeted next sprint. Verify both release bundles before tagging. Both artifacts validate against the shared signing key below.

signing key of kawig-fafog = bky19_6Fypv1qws7J8qJtaYjX

Welcome to the Ratskimmer service — it caches tax-rate lookups so checkout doesn't hammer the upstream rates engine. Cache entries expire after 24 hours; poisoned entries get flushed on rotation. For your review: the cache refresher authenticates to the rates engine with a scoped read-only key, shown here:

API key for hahog-kajef: vxb15-Orrbjm9glxbWQLX